Twitter Bootstrap使用塊級標簽和輸入

[英]Twitter Bootstrap using block level labels and inputs

I am using Twitter bootstrap for Rails/SASS and have notice that it applies a display: block; style to my labels,label inputs and label textareas.

我正在使用Twitter引導程序用於Rails / SASS,並注意到它應用了display:block;樣式到我的標簽,標簽輸入和標簽textareas。

I am using form tags to generate a check box with a label, but the block style move the two onto different line:


  <%= f.check_box :remember_me %>
  <%= f.label :remember_me %>

My question is two fold. Should I be doing it this way? and if so how best should I override Twitter Bootstraps defaults. I would rather not have lots of !important flags in my CSS if I can avoid it.

我的問題是雙重的。我應該這樣做嗎?如果是這樣,我應該如何最好地覆蓋Twitter Bootstraps默認值。如果我可以避免它,我寧願在我的CSS中沒有很多!重要的標志。

1 个解决方案



you can do it the bootstrap way and pass in a label block


<%= f.label :remember_me, :class => "checkbox" do %>
  <%= f.check_box :remember_me %>remember me
<% end %>

on this way the checkbox also gets checkt if you click on the text. Much nicer!




